ABS-CBN TO REPRESENT PH IN FIRST-EVER EUROVISION SONG CONTEST ASIA

ABS-CBN Corporation will serve as the official Philippine participating broadcaster representing the country in the first-ever Eurovision Song Contest Asia.

Eurovision is an international music competition where participating countries submit original songs to be performed live and voted on by audiences and juries.

Aside from the Philippines, other countries joining the international competition include Bangladesh, Bhutan, Laos, Cambodia, Malaysia, Nepal, South Korea, Thailand, and Vietnam.

Known for its rich catalog of timeless songs, ABS-CBN is home to some of the country’s top singers, including Regine Velasquez-Alcasid, Ogie Alcasid, Martin Nievera, Gary Valenciano, KZ Tandingan, Erik Santos, Morissette Amon, Jona, and Jed Madela, among others.

The first-ever Eurovision Song Contest Asia 2026 will be held in Bangkok on November 14.
